Whether .dynamic is writable depends on the architecture (I believe the only one on which it isn't is MIPS, but I could be wrong about that). Looks like binutils doesn't take that into account when issuing this diagnostic in the assembler and expects .dynamic to have SHF_ALLOC only. Probably something to complain about to them. I don't believe there's an actual problem though, just an incorrect diagnostic.
We don't want to introduce build warnings though, so even if this is a binutils bug it would have to be avoided somehow. -- Alexandre Julliard julliard(a)winehq.org
